Immediate Life Support (ILS) reviews

4.9 (5,528 reviews)
AI summary of reviews

Realistic scenarios and hands-on practice make this Immediate Life Support course especially useful, with attendees applying theory to recognising deterioration, ABCDE assessment, CPR, airway management, defibrillation and team communication. They describe knowledgeable, patient trainers who simplify complex algorithms, use memorable acronyms and relevant examples, while encouraging questions and participation. Clear structure, sensible pacing and supportive delivery help learners leave more confident and ready to respond in clinical emergencies.
